Canceled Train List: Big news has come for the passengers planning to travel by railway. Many important express trains have been canceled between April 5 and April 25. This decision is going to affect thousands of passengers traveling in different parts of the country.
According to railway officials, the main reasons behind temporary cancellation of these trains are said to be important works related to track maintenance, infrastructure upgrade and security. This decision has been taken keeping in mind the safety and better facilities of the passengers.
Major trains canceled
The trains whose operation will be affected during this period include Shalimar-Lokmanya Tilak Terminal Express (18030/18029), Korba-Amritsar Chhattisgarh Express (18237/18238), Gondwana Express (12409/12410), Gyaneshwari Deluxe Express (12101/12102) and Visakhapatnam-Hazrat Nizamuddin Express. (12807/12808).
These trains run on important routes connecting East, West and North India, so the impact of cancellation will be widely felt.
Important advice for travelers
If you have already booked tickets in these trains, then there is no need to panic. In such cases, full refund is given by the Railways. Passengers who book tickets online will automatically get the refund in their account, while those having counter tickets will have to get the refund by canceling the ticket.
Passengers are advised to check the status of their train before traveling and plan alternative trains or routes in advance. This can avoid last minute problems.
